The Gold Medal game has delivered in a big way in the early moments of the first period with some incredible hockey on display on both sides of the ice.

During international competition physical play can often take a backseat to raw skill but on Sunday, Washington Capitals enforcer Tom Wilson showed that this won't be the case in today's game. Wilson, who is playing for Canada in this tournament, delivered one of the biggest you're ever going to see in an international Gold Medal game when he crushed Detroit Red Wings captain Dylan Larkin behind the American net.

Wilson saw Larkin coming around the other side of the net, trying to make a play on the puck, and Wilson did not hesitate to deliver the boom on the vulnerable Larkin. The impact was nothing short of incredible, with Larkin bouncing off of Wilson like a coiled spring and slamming into the boards as he spun around in mid air like a helicopter blade.

It looked scary for a brief moment as Larkin went head first into the boards, but thankfully he was able to get back up to his feet and would remain in the game.
